Biography
Mr. Levins, a third-generation Nevadan, graduated from the William S. Boyd School of Law in Las Vegas, where he was a member of the Society of Advocates moot court team. In addition to graduating with Pro Bono Honors and receiving an award for Outstanding Student of the Semester for Boyd's Community Service Program, Mr. Levins served as a student attorney with the Education Advocacy Clinic for two semesters, advocating for parents and children with special needs in educational issues, including special education and disciplinary issues. Prior to law school, Mr. Levins attended the George Washington University, where he received his B.A. in International Affairs with a concentration in security studies and a minor in Russian Language and Literature.
Before joining Marquis Aurbach, Mr. Levins worked as a practicing attorney at a well-known nationwide firm, where he was exposed to a wide range of practice areas, including complex commercial litigation and construction litigation.
When not practicing law, Mr. Levins enjoys cooking, spending time with his family, and cheering on the Golden Knights.
